Description

2-Aminoethane-D4-Sulfonic Acid is a deuterated isotopologue of taurine, where four hydrogen atoms are replaced with deuterium. This compound is a critical stable isotope-labeled standard, essential for ensuring accuracy and reliability in quantitative analytical methods. It is primarily used by researchers and quality control laboratories in the pharmaceutical, metabolomics, and analytical chemistry sectors for applications such as internal standard calibration and metabolic pathway tracing.

Application

  • Internal Standard for Quantitative Analysis (e.g., LC-MS, GC-MS)
  • Metabolomics and Biomarker Discovery Research
  • Pharmaceutical Impurity Profiling and Drug Metabolism Studies (DMPK)
  • Isotope Dilution Mass Spectrometry (IDMS)
  • Nutritional and Biochemical Research on Taurine Pathways
  • Quality Control and Method Validation in Analytical Laboratories

Basic Information

Product Name 2-Aminoethane-D4-Sulfonic Acid
CAS No. 342611-14-7
Molecular Formula C₂D₄H₄NO₃S
Molecular Weight 129.16 g/mol
Synonyms 2-Aminoethanesulfonic Acid-d4; Taurine-d4; 2-Aminoethylsulfonic Acid-d4; Aminoethylsulfonic Acid-d4; Ethanesulfonic Acid, 2-Amino-d4; Deuterated Taurine; [D4]-Taurine; (1,1,2,2-D4)-2-Aminoethanesulfonic Acid

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ry place at room temperature (15-25°C). This material is hygroscopic (moisture-sensitive) and should be handled in a dry environment to prevent degradation.

Specification

Item Specification
Appearance White to off-white crystalline powder
Identification (IR) Conforms to structure
Assay (HPLC) ≥ 98.0%
Isotopic Purity (NMR/MS) ≥ 98 atom % D
Water Content (KF) ≤ 1.0%
Residual Solvents (GC) Meets ICH guidelines
